Understanding User-Generated Content

User-generated content refers to any form of content—text, ⁤videos, images, reviews—created by users rather than brands. This​ content serves as authentic endorsements, enhancing the credibility of a brand in the eyes of potential customers.

Types of user-generated Content

  • Social ‌media posts
  • Customer reviews and testimonials
  • Blog posts
  • Videos ⁢and podcasts
  • Photos featuring the product or service

Benefits of ‍Leveraging User-Generated Content

1. Increased Trust and ⁣Credibility

According ⁢to a report by Nielsen, 92% of consumers trust organic, user-generated content more than‍ conventional ​advertising.UGC provides social proof, which ​is essential⁤ in influencing buying decisions.

2. Cost-Effective⁤ Marketing

Creating high-quality content ‍can be ‌costly and time-consuming. UGC allows brands to utilize existing content created by their customers, thus lowering marketing⁢ costs while maintaining high engagement.

3. Community Building

Fostering a sense of community among your⁢ audience can lead to brand loyalty. UGC encourages users to participate actively, which strengthens their emotional⁤ connection to the brand.

4. Enhanced SEO Performance

Search engines love fresh content. Incorporating UGC into your site can improve your SEO strategy, ultimately leading to⁢ higher rankings. By using relevant keywords in UGC, you can enhance visibility and drive organic traffic.

Practical Tips for Implementing User-Generated Content

  • Encourage Customers to Share: Create​ campaigns‍ that encourage customers to ‌post ​their experiences using a specific hashtag.
  • Feature UGC on Your⁣ Platforms: Share UGC on your website and social media channels to showcase customer experiences.
  • Run contests: Organize ⁢contests that encourage content creation, offering ⁢incentives for participation.
  • Ask ‌for‌ Reviews: Actively solicit reviews from your customers through follow-up emails after purchase.
  • Utilize Social Media Wisely: Monitor social media for ⁢mentions of your brand‍ and share positive UGC on your profiles.

Case Studies: ⁣Accomplished brands Leveraging User-Generated content

1. Starbucks

Starbucks effectively utilizes UGC through its #RedCupContest, inviting customers to share images of their holiday drinks in festive cups.This⁣ not only generates buzz but also creates a shared experience among fans, which enhances community engagement.

2. GoPro

GoPro’s entire marketing strategy is built around UGC. The company encourages users ⁢to share their adventure ‌videos shot with GoPro cameras. This not only showcases the product’s utility but also creates emotional connections through storytelling.

3. Coca-Cola

Coca-Cola launched ‍its “Share a Coke”‍ campaign,featuring personalized bottles. This initiative encouraged consumers to share photos of themselves with personalized Coke bottles on social media,generating millions of impressions and enhancing brand interaction.
